Output 84e27a1cb3931428ee56fcfea114882a9aa7d6d410173d5dfeee08e29c898636:2

value
260030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821cb7d59bf2b422663fffc948e076b9c475f047 OP_EQUAL
address
3DYzArHKwgChWpbWq6QcmrGoYD26krXMsw
transaction
84e27a1cb3931428ee56fcfea114882a9aa7d6d410173d5dfeee08e29c898636
spent
true